Fourthwall Raises $17M to Support Creators with All-In-One Commerce Platform; Appoints YouTube Star Phil DeFranco to Chief Creator Officer

Funding to propel Fourthwall’s suite of end-to-end creator business solutions making it easier for creators to focus on content

Fourthwall, the all-in-one creator commerce platform, has announced it has raised $17M in funding from investors including Lightspeed Venture Partners, Initialized Capital, and Alexis Ohanian’s Seven Seven Six to help Fourthwall meet the growing demand for tools that drive creators to turn their passions into full time businesses.

In addition to the company’s latest round of funding, Fourthwall is also announcing the appointment of prominent YouTuber, Phil DeFranco to Chief Creator Officer. DeFranco is a leading voice in the industry, having been a creator for 15 years and building an audience of over six million subscribers. In his role, DeFranco will guide product development and ensure that the voice of the creator is always at the center of the company.

Fourthwall was built from the ground up to make creator’s lives easier, while still giving them full control and ownership.

“Creators have to keep up with a crazy amount of work. Not only do they need to regularly produce new content but they also have a community to engage with and bills to pay. It’s a struggle to manage, even for folks with big teams behind them,” said Will Baumann, Co-Founder and CEO, Fourthwall. “Fourthwall is the first all-in-one creator business platform. We let creators build a homepage, open a shop and design products, offer membership benefits, accept donations, show off their latest content, and engage directly with their biggest fans. And they can do it all on their own fully custom-branded website, that is 100% owned by them – down to the data.”
